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83521752 3764934651 38903008 33
4240803 23959384
4240803 23959384
369116 676020445 747223 5775
All about undefined
Interested in learning more?
4240803 23959384
369116 676020445 747223 5775
See more
2575825485 518 00799
2123 977 8748
See more
88 1330
81049743595 52 572 11817784 00448
See more